Finish grinding

Grinding with propylene glycol generates approxi­ mately 800 cm2/gram cement more surface than grinding without an aid, given the same energy con­ sumption. The cost of these grinding aids is about 0.25- 0.40 U.S. Dollars/kg. The grinding aid is added to the cement in an amount of approximately 1 kg/t.

The Effect of Various Grinding Aids on the Properties of Cement …

1. Introduction. Grinding aids, first introduced into cement manufacturing in 1930 [], are surface-active substances that facilitate particle comminution during the milling process.In the production of Portland cement, grinding aids are added in small amounts in the range of 0.01 to 0.10% by weight of cement, according to the PN-EN 197-1 standard [].
